今天这篇文章主要使用混杂设备驱动框架和查询方式实现ADC采集,实现的方法于之前的led实验类似 首先定义三个指针变量用于操作adc的两个寄存器ADC驱动以及时钟驱动 映射寄存器并初始化
定义等待队列头类型和条件变量 第87行:在模块初始化入口初始化申请中断,这里的flags就是一个禁止其他中断即可。 第94行:初始化中断队列头。 接着编写中断服务函数,在判断中断的确是adc中断后,读取adc的值并将结果通过pData指
京公网安备 11010502049817号